What is Fettucine Alfredo with Grilled Chicken?

Fettucine Alfredo with Grilled Chicken is a popular Italian pasta dish that features fettuccine noodles served with a creamy sauce made from cheese, butter, and heavy cream. Grilled chicken is often added to the dish for a protein boost, making it a satisfying and filling meal. The origins of Fettucine Alfredo are somewhat debated, but most believe the dish was created by Italian chef Alfredo di Lelio in the early 20th century. It quickly gained popularity in America and has remained a favorite ever since.

What are the Ingredients in Fettucine Alfredo with Grilled Chicken?

The ingredients in Fettucine Alfredo with Grilled Chicken typically include:

  • Fettuccine noodles
  • Grilled chicken
  • Cheese (typically Parmesan)
  • Butter
  • Heavy cream
  • Garlic
  • Salt and pepper

How is Fettucine Alfredo with Grilled Chicken Made?

To make Fettucine Alfredo with Grilled Chicken, follow these steps:

  1. Cook the fettuccine noodles according to package directions.
  2. Season the chicken with salt and pepper and grill until cooked through, then slice into strips.
  3. In a large saucepan, melt the butter and add minced garlic. Cook for 1-2 minutes until fragrant.
  4. Add the cream and cheese to the saucepan and stir until the cheese is melted and the sauce is smooth.
  5. Add the cooked fettuccine noodles and grilled chicken strips to the sauce and stir to combine.
  6. Serve hot and enjoy!

Nutritional Values of 1/2 package (255 g) Fettucine Alfredo with Grilled Chicken

UnitValue
Calories (kcal)400 kcal
Fat (g)18 g
Carbs (g)37 g
Protein (g)23 g

Calorie breakdown: 40% fat, 37% carbs, 23% protein
